 
                Jamaican Rubbed Chops
Courtesy of National Pork Board 4 Servings • 5 Min. Prep Time • 10 Min. Cook Time| Ingredients | 
|---|
| 4 pork chops, about 3/4 in. thick | 
| 2 Tbsp. brown sugar | 
| 1 garlic clove, minced | 
| 1 tsp. coarsely ground black pepper | 
| 1/2 tsp. salt | 
| 1/2 tsp. ground nutmeg | 
| 1/4 tsp. ground cloves | 
Directions:
1. Pat pork chops dry with paper towels; stir together remaining ingredients in small bowl and rub chops on both sides with seasoning mixture. Grill chops over medium-hot coals, turning once, about 8-9 min, until internal temperature on a thermometer reads 145°F, followed by a 3-min. rest time.
